The postcode PE19 1NW is located in Huntingdonshire, in the county of Cambridgeshire. It was introduced in July 1995 and is an active postcode. PE19 1NW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

PE19 1NW is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PE19 1NW as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ious transitions.

The closest road name to PE19 1NW is Swift Close which is centered 16 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Railway Station and is 54 m away. The closest railway station is St Neots Rail Station, 111 m away.

The closest primary school to PE19 1NW (for ages 11 and under) is Priory Junior School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 20,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Longsands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on October 30, 2019 rated this school as Requires improvement

The nearest takeaway food is available from Coxs at the Lighthouse and is 208 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on March 1,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 110.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for PE19 1NW is covered by the Cambridgeshire police force association and Cambridgesh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
